導航:首頁 > 源碼編譯 > cpm演算法

cpm演算法

發布時間:2023-01-04 16:17:19

Ⅰ 網路計劃法為什麼選最長的步驟

是由它的演算法性質決定的。
網路計劃方法是指用於工程項目的計劃與控制的一項管理方法。它是五十年代末發展起來的,依其起源有關鍵路徑法(CPM)與計劃評審法(PERT)之分。
1956年,美國杜邦公司在制定企業不同業務部門的系統規劃時,制定了第一套網路計劃。這種計劃藉助於網路表示各項工作與所需要的時間,以及各項工作的相互關系。通過網路分析研究工程費用與工期的相互關系,並找出在編制計劃及計劃執行過程中的關鍵路線。這種方法稱為關鍵路線法(CPM);1958年美國海軍武器部,在制定研製「北極星」導彈計劃時,同樣地應用了網路分析方法與網路計劃,但它注重於對各項工作安排的評價和審查,這種計劃稱計劃評審法(PERT)。鑒於這兩種方法的差別,CPM主要應用於以往在類似工程中已取得一定經驗的承包工程,PERT更多地應用於研究與開發項目。

Ⅱ 差異表達edgeR,limma(上)

為了方便起見,直接選用 airway 的數據作為訓練數據

使用 symbol_id 為y命名,並對重復的 symbol_id 與 ensembl_id 結合以防止重復id

進行後續處理一般都不會用raw counts的,因為存在測序深度、文庫大小的差別,這樣的結果是不準確的
一般的做法是:利用標准化演算法,如CPM(counts per million), log-CPM (log2-counts per million), RPKM (reads per kilobase of transcript per million), FPKM(fragments per kilobase oftranscript per million)等去除文庫大小、深度的影響。和RPKM、FPKM不同的是,CPM和log-CPM不需要考慮feature length的差異,也就是說基因長度在統計時被當成常數,只考慮不同處理下的不同,而不會受長度的影響

cpm使用 cpm() 函數;RPKM使用 rpkm 函數,都屬於edegR

所有數據集都會存在一些檢測不到的基因或者表達很少的基因,這些基因對於後續分析來說不僅對結果沒有影響,還會增加下游分析的計算量,所以我們需要設計一定的閾值將這些基因去除

首先看一下表達量為0的基因

過濾基因:標准就是lcpm在所有樣本表達量的平均值大於0,也就是cpm大於1

對於 edgeR 來說,進行差異表達時為什麼需要counts矩陣呢,因為 edgeR 有自己的標准化步驟, edgeR 使用TMM(trimmed mean of M-values)演算法,利用edgeR中函數 calNormFactors()

標准化用到的normalisation factors 就在DEGList中的 x$samples$norm.factors

如何檢查是否標准化,可以做一個箱線圖顯示

Ⅲ cpm是什麼意思

CPM在項目計劃管理方法中代表的是什麼意思?你們可曾接觸過?下面是我給大家整理的cpm是什麼意思,供大家參閱!

cpm是什麼意思

關鍵路徑法(Critical Path Method, CPM)是一種基於數學計算的項目計劃管理方法,是網路圖計劃方法的一種,屬於肯定型的網路圖。關鍵路徑法將項目分解成為多個獨立的活動並確定每個活動的工期,然後用邏輯關系(結束-開始、結束-結束、開始-開始和開始結束)將活動連接,從而能夠計算項目的工期、各個活動時間特點(最早最晚時間、時差)等。在關鍵路徑法的活動上載入資源後,還能夠對項目的資源需求和分配進行分析。關鍵路徑法是現代項目管理中最重要的一種分析工具。

CPM關鍵路徑法應用

在60年代初期,PERT的發展比較迅速,據統計,到1964年,關於PERT的參考書目和論文達到了1000多種。到1961年,各種基於PERT的類似的方法出現,如PERT/Cost,PERT-RAMPS(Resource Allocation & Multi-Project Schele),MAPS,SCANS,TOPS,PEP,TRACE,LESS和PAR等。其中PEP法是將甘特圖的活動賦以邏輯關系,這是計劃軟體一般採用的一種圖形輸出方法。1962年的時候,時任美國國防部長MacNamara在起草一項法令時,指出計劃評審法和關鍵路徑法同時並存的局面容易引起混淆,以後國防部的所有部門一律使用計劃評審法(PERT),這在當時對於關鍵路徑法的提倡者是一個重大打擊,不過在隨後的發展中,關鍵路徑法(CPM)逐漸佔了優勢,真正使用計劃評審法的其實已經很少。而且即使是在當時,很多所謂的計劃評審法(PERT),其實質其實是關鍵路徑法(CPM)。如美國航空局(NASA)當時使用的NASA-PERT,實際就是關鍵路徑法(CPM)。

無論是關鍵路徑法(CPM)還是計劃評審法(PERT),最初使用的表示方法都是箭線法(ADM),在之後很長的一段時間箭線法(ADM)都是人們主要使用的方法,直到70年代以後,前導圖(PDM)才開始逐漸流行起來,但是箭線法(ADM)仍然使用極為廣泛。在90年代以後,美國Primavera公司開發出其Windows版本的計劃管理軟體時,只採用前導圖(PDM)作為其計算平台,從根本上改變了這一局面,從此以後,前導圖(PDM)成了人們主要使用的方法,而箭線圖(ADM)則很少使用。

CPM關鍵路徑法時間計算

在進行計算時,箭線圖和前導圖的計算過程有所不同。

正推法

箭線圖(ADM)的計算一般有正推法(Forward Pass)和逆推法(Backward Pass)兩種,正推法用於計算活動和節點的最早時間,其演算法如下:

⒈設置箭線圖(ADM)中的第一個節點的時間,如設置為1。

⒉選擇一個開始於第一個節點的活動開始進行計算。

⒊令活動最早開始時間等於其開始節點的最早時間。

⒋在選擇的活動的最早開始時間上加上其工期,就是其最早結束時間。

⒌比較此活動的最早結束時間和此活動結束節點的最早時間。如果結束節點還沒有設置時間,則此活動的最早結束時間就是該結束節點的最早時間;如果活動的結束時間比結束節點的最早時間大,則取此活動的最早結束時間作為節點的最早時間;如果此活動的最早結束時間小於其結束節點的最早時間,則保留此節點時間作為其最早時間。

⒍檢查是否還有其它活動開始於此節點,如果有,則回到步驟3進行計算;如果沒有,則進入下一個節點的計算,並回到步驟3開始,直到最後一個節點。

逆推法

活動和節點的最遲時間採用逆推法(Backward Pass)計算,逆推法(Backward Pass)一般從項目的最後一個活動開始計算,直到計算到第一個節點的時間為止,在逆推法的計算中,首先令最後一個節點的最遲時間等於其最早時間,然後開始計算,具體的計算步驟如下所示:

⒈設置最後一個節點的最遲時間,令其等於正推法計算出的最早時間。

⒉選擇一個以此節點為結束節點的活動進行計算。

⒊令此活動的最遲結束時間等於此節點的最遲時間。

⒋從此活動的最遲結束時間中減去其工期,得到其最遲開始時間。

⒌比較此活動的最遲開始時間和其開始節點的最遲時間,如果開始節點還沒有設置最遲時間,則將活動的最遲開始時間設置為此節點的最遲時間,如果活動的最遲開始時間早於節點的最遲時間,則將此活動的最遲開始時間設置為節點的最遲時間,如果活動的最遲開始時間遲於節點的最遲時間,則保留原節點的時間作為最遲時間

⒍檢查是否還有其它活動以此節點為結束節點,如果有則進入第二步計算,如果沒有則進入下一個節點,然後進入第二步計算,直至最後一個節點。

⒎第一個節點的最遲時間是本項目必須要開始的時間,假設取最後一個節點的最遲時間和最早時間相等,則其值應該等於1。

Ⅳ PERT圖與甘特圖的區別

gantt圖又叫甘特圖。
進度是按時間順序計劃活動的一個列表,我們稱之為Gantt圖,它有以下幾個關鍵的成分:
1.橫跨圖頂部排列的是日歷表。
2.最左邊的一列包含了每項任務的標識號(ID)。
3.左邊第二列是要做的任務的名稱。
4.在圖表當中,任務條表示各項任務計劃的開始和結束時間。
5.在表的左下方是項目名稱、進度表的作者和制訂此進度的原始日期。

Gantt圖是展現項目中各個任務進展狀況的一種有用的工具。這種圖表對於協調多種活動特別有用。

PERT(計劃評審技術)--利用項目的網路圖和各活動所需時間的估計值(通過加權平均得到的)去計算項目總時間。PERT不同於CPM的主要點在於PERT利用期望值而不是最可能的活動所需時間估計(在CPM法中用的)。PERT法如今很少應用,然類似PETR的估計方法常在CPM法中應用。

關鍵路線法(CPM)--藉助網路圖和各活動所需時間(估計值),計算每一活動的最早或最遲開始和結束時間。CPM法的關鍵是計算總時差,這樣可決定哪一活動有最小時間彈性。CPM演算法也在其它類型的數學分析中得到應用。

在PERT/CPM圖中,一般包括以下的要素:任務 、 里程碑或開始和結束事件 、 任務間的依賴關系

一個PERT圖顯示了一個項目的圖形解釋,這種圖是網路裝的,由號碼標記的節點組成,節點由帶標簽的帶方向箭頭的線段連接,展現項目中的事件或轉折點,以及展現項目中的任務。帶方向箭頭的線段表示任務的先後順序。例如,在PERT圖中,在節點1,2,4,8和10之間的任務必須按順序完成,這叫做系列任務的依存性。

Ⅳ cpm計算公式是什麼

CPM =一期媒體中插入廣告所需的成本/媒體每期受眾千人數。

廣告千人成本(CPM):由一媒體或媒體廣告排期所送達每一千人(或家庭戶)的成本(如平面媒體以cm2,電波媒體以5'為單位)。

可用於計算任何媒體,任何人口統計群體及任何總成本。它便利說明一種媒體與另一種媒體、一個媒體排期表與另一媒體排期表相對的成本。

千人成本意義:

千人成本只是一個輔助參考工具,千人成本並非是廣告主衡量媒體的唯一標准,只是為了對不同媒體進行衡量不得已而制定的一個相對指標。它通過簡單的定量化手段來描述很復雜的定性問題,就如同用一個簡單的數據模型去描述變化多端的股票市場一樣。在現實的運用中仍然存在很多不足之處。

它雖然是廣告主作出決策的參考數據之一,但絕不是唯一的參考依據,在綜合決策過程中充其量只是一個輔助參考而已。

Ⅵ 如何計算CPM(每千人廣告瀏覽費)

CPM不用計算,是明確標價的。

廣告主為它的廣告顯示1000次所付的費用;如果一個Banner廣告單價是¥10/CPM,意味著每被1000人次看到就收¥10;如此類推,每10000人次看到就是¥100;CPM是評估廣告效果的指標之一。

可用於計算任何媒體,任何人口統計群體及任何總成本。它便利說明一種媒體與另一種媒體、一個媒體排期表與另一媒體排期表相對的成本。

(6)cpm演算法擴展閱讀

每千人成本准則採用的展露概念,只是潛在的展露,而不是實際的展露。當某一廣告刊登時,便可說有展露機會發生在所有受眾上,但事實上,僅有一部分人注意到該廣告,較少的人了解廣告信息的內容,更少的人才留下正確的印象。

所以,最全部的計算單位是目標受眾的人數,而不是所有受眾的總人數。這些目標受眾不僅看到廣告,而且被該廣告所刺激。可是,這種單位的人數根本不可能估計出來。

千人成本忽略了不同媒體之間的印象與影響力等質上的差別。

即使兩種媒體擁有同等數量的目標購買者,但在甲媒體(如霓虹燈)上做廣告可能會比在乙媒體(宣傳海報)上做廣告更令人信服,更有名貴感,或在其他方面有更高的質量,這很可能就是由於甲媒體的設計質量及製作質量比乙媒體好。

閱讀全文

與cpm演算法相關的資料

熱點內容
mac壓縮解壓視頻 瀏覽:906
這就是程序員魅力 瀏覽:296
京東java演算法筆試題 瀏覽:178
柱子加密箍筋不準有接頭 瀏覽:199
我的世界伺服器菜單插件如何使用 瀏覽:12
劉毅10000詞pdf 瀏覽:890
剛畢業的程序員會什麼 瀏覽:974
單片機控制64路開關量 瀏覽:982
win10截圖編程 瀏覽:420
怎樣把名字變成文件夾 瀏覽:203
文件怎麼搞成文件夾 瀏覽:730
多線程編程php 瀏覽:606
安卓機越用越卡有什麼辦法 瀏覽:17
高中生解壓操場適合做的游戲 瀏覽:395
程序員java招聘 瀏覽:462
未來之光手機雲伺服器 瀏覽:160
伺服器下載資料為什麼c盤滿了 瀏覽:265
怎麼清除空文件夾 瀏覽:544
如何查看派派伺服器 瀏覽:804
殺手6解壓畫面 瀏覽:671